LONG ESSAYS 2 x 10 = 20 Marks
- Classify cysts of orofacial region. Describe in detail odontogenic keratocyst. Add a note on causes of recurrence of odontogenic keratocyst.
- Enumerate the Benign and Malignant tumours of epithelial origin. Discuss in detail etiopathogenesis, clinical and histopathological features of oral squamous cell carcinoma.
SHORT ESSAYS 8 x 5 = 40 Marks
- Amelogenesis imperfecta
- Bruxism
- Radiographic and histopathological features of Adenomatoid odontogenic tumour
- Clinical and histopathological features of Pemphigus
- Biopsy
- Sequelae of dental caries
- Radiographic and histopathological features of Paget’s disease
- Types of oral candidiasis

SHORT ANSWERS 5 x 2 = 10 Marks
- Fordyce’s granules
- Talon’s cusp
- Hair on end appearance
- Brown tumour
- Pyogenic granuloma
